原文:手动封装react的路由守卫(2018/12/19)

一 路由守卫使用场景 当用户登录的时候或者某些情况下需要获取用户的权限所以要做一个高阶组件的渲染劫持 二 路由守卫的使用 在component文件夹下新建一个common文件夹用来封装路由守卫,然后引入到需要使用路由守卫的组件当中 App.js import React, Component from react import HashRouter as Router,Route,NavLink ...

2019-09-12 11:16 0 414 推荐指数:

查看详情

React后台管理手动封装图片上传组件

分为两个文件夹,index.js(逻辑文件)    styled.js(样式文件) index.js文件,编写完成之后在对应的地方引入即可 import React from "react" import { UploadContainer ...

Tue Dec 10 21:47:00 CST 2019 0 382
react-router-dom 手动控制路由跳转

基于 react-router 4.0 版本,我们想要通过 JS 手动控制路由跳转,分三步: 第一步:引入 propTypes 第二步:定义context 的router属性 第三步:控制跳转 ...

Fri Aug 11 01:00:00 CST 2017 0 2135
手动封装AJAX

正常函数的调用 调用顺序: 调用f3函数,输出2次33333,然后调用f2函数,输出2次22222,调用f1函数,输出5次1111111; f1的代码执行完成后会回到被调 ...

Sun May 19 23:26:00 CST 2019 0 917
使用loadrunner 12 手动关联

关联的含义: 如浏览器打发送一个网页A请求,服务器返回这个请求,并且在返回的内容中携带一个session id=key,当浏览器再送出网页B的请求时,这时就要用ID=key的数据,服务器才会认为这是 ...

Mon Oct 23 05:44:00 CST 2017 0 4518
React26手动封装一个自定义Hooks

Hooks其实说到底就是一个封装好的钩子供我们调用 只是我们自己封装的时候要特别注重性能,重复渲染这些问题,官方封装的就比较完美 简单封装一个改变页面标题的自定义Hooks ...

Wed Jan 08 08:16:00 CST 2020 0 242
如何手动封装Promise函数

第一步:Promise构造函数接受一个函数作为参数,该函数的两个参数分别是:resolve和reject; 第二部 写then方法,接收两个函数onFulfil ...

Thu Sep 03 05:07:00 CST 2020 0 744
手动添加永久路由

最近出差,一直在用vpn,发现用了vpn后,公司局域网的部分网段能连上,部分网段却连不上,这里就牵涉到路由的问题了。 下面是一些常见的命令: tracert www.baidu.com ,能查看到访问百度的路由跳跃。 route print 能查看目前的活动路由、添加过的永久路由等信息 ...

Fri May 18 06:17:00 CST 2018 0 3868
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M